前言原文地址:https://xuedongyun.cn/post/50833/ 怪物砍法题目题目已经找不到了,只能口述。怪物有n滴血,你有k个技能,每个技能能打1, 2, 3, 4, …, k滴落血。假设每个技能都能用无限次,每个回合用一次技能,不限回合数。问恰好能把怪物打死的打法。 输入描述 输入两个正整数n和k,代表怪物的血量和技能的数量 1 <= n <= 1000 1...
前言原文地址:https://xuedongyun.cn/post/11408/ 第一题: 小红的数组增值题目时间限制: 3000MS内存限制: 589824KB题目描述:小红拿到了一个数组,她准备不断进行如下操作1、若a_0=0,则直接删除a_0,并将数组其余的所有元素向左移动来填补空缺。2、否则在数组的未尾添加a_0个a_0-1,然后使得a_0减1。小红想知道,从开始进行操作直到数组为空...
前言我们在使用SpringBoot框架时,依赖项可以不写版本号。这背后是通过SpringBoot的版本仲裁实现的。本文中SpringBoot版本号为2.7.5。 原文地址:https://xuedongyun.cn/post/63124/ 版本依赖的位置创建SpringBoot项目后,我们可以看到本项目的父项目,为spring-boot-starter-parent。按住Ctrl点击进入 1...
前言SpringBoot3.0开始强制使用JDK17,想必会迎来一波JDK8到JKD17的更新热潮。本文总结了JDK8-JDK17所有重要的更新内容,以供查阅。 原文地址:https://xuedongyun.cn/post/54344/ 带资源的try JDK7新特性 在try的后面可以增加(),括号中可以声明流对象并初始化 try中的代码执行完毕,自动把流对象释放,不用写finall...
前言原文地址:https://xuedongyun.cn/post/9962/ 问题一:部署到Github缺少README /source文件夹下的md文件会被渲染为html 解决方法 在/source文件夹下创建README.md,在配置文件_config.yml中设置过滤项 1skip_render: README.md 问题二:部署导致Custom domain被清空 使用hex...
前言我们可以将静态网页部署在Github Pages上,实现个人主页的搭建。Github Pages的默认访问路径为username.github.io,对于访问来说是有一些麻烦的。因此文本将介绍如何购买自己的域名,并借此来访问Github Pages上的网页。 原文地址:https://xuedongyun.cn/post/56472/ 简单概念域名级数 顶级域名:又名一级域名,如.com...
前言在我使用hexo搭建个人博客,并使用了redefine主题。但是目前网站的评论功能依然是不可用的状态。因此参考官方文档 ,我们可以将Waline部署到Vercel上,并使用LeanCloud作为数据库,实现个人评论服务器的搭建。简单来说:Waline是一款简洁、安全的评论系统;Vercel则是一个站点托管平台,和Github Pages类似;LeanCloud则提供了免费云存储服务。 原...
前言在编写markdown文档的过程中,免不了插入一些图片。但是在分享的时候,这些带有图片资源的markdown就显得十分麻烦了。同时我也有写博客的习惯,hexo等用md转前端页面的项目在处理图片时也会遇到各种不舒服的操作。因此搭建自己的图床,让markdown成为真正的纯文本文件是一个不错的选择。个人需要的所有图片都可以放在图床中,使用链接分享。 原文地址:https://xuedongy...
前言本文详细记录使用hexo搭建并部署个人博客的全过程。 原文地址:https://xuedongyun.cn/post/46487/ 创建hexo项目 在有node.js环境的情况下,搭建项目 1234npm install hexo-cli -ghexo init blogcd blognpm install 以开发模式运行,查看博客基本情况 1hexo server 至此h...